What is Shipping Container Architecture?
Shipping container architecture involves making use of repurposed shipping containers as foundation for structures. Originally used for shipping items, these containers are now recognized for their structural integrity, resilience, and modular nature. Designers and contractors have embraced this trend, producing innovative designs that make efficient usage of space and resources.
Tables: Key Characteristics of Shipping ContainersCharacteristicDescriptionMaterialMade from corten steel, providing resilience and resistance to corrosion and weather condition elements.SizeStandard containers are normally 20 to 40 feet long, 8 feet broad, and 8.5 feet high, providing modular versatility.CostGenerally lower construction and product expenses compared to standard building methods.Eco-FriendlinessUtilizing repurposed products lowers waste and the carbon footprint related to traditional construction.VersatilityCan be stacked, arranged, and modified to create various styles, from single-family homes to multi-story business buildings.Benefits of Shipping Container Architecture1. One of the most engaging factors to think about shipping container architecture is its sustainability element. By repurposing containers that would otherwise rust away in a backyard, architects can significantly lower waste and promote environmentally friendly structure practices.
2. Affordability
Shipping containers offer a cost-effective option to housing and industrial space requirements. With lower material costs and relatively quick construction times, they provide an ideal option for budget-conscious home builders.
3. Sturdiness
Constructed from high-strength steel, shipping containers are developed to endure extreme transportation conditions, making them highly resistant to weather, pests, and fire. This resilience often translates into lower maintenance expenses.
4. Speed of Construction
Shipping container structures can be assembled much faster than traditional constructions. The modular nature of containers permits fast onsite assembly, allowing faster tenancy for domestic and industrial projects.
5. Flexibility and Modularity
The modular design of shipping containers permits designers and home builders to create custom designs and configurations. Containers can be easily stacked and organized to form detailed styles fit to numerous requirements-- property, business, or mixed-use.

Q2: Do shipping container homes require special permits?
Like any construction task, shipping container homes may need structure permits depending on local regulations. It's important to speak with local authorities before beginning construction.
Q3: How long do shipping container homes last?
With appropriate upkeep and care, shipping container homes can last for decades. The corten steel [Buy Used Shipping Containers](https://diigo.com/0121rnk) in containers is corrosion-resistant, guaranteeing durability.
Q4: Are shipping container homes energy-efficient?
Yes, shipping container homes can be designed to be energy-efficient by integrating appropriate insulation, photovoltaic panels, and energy-efficient appliances.
Q5: Can shipping containers be modified for different environments?
Absolutely! Containers can be insulated and equipped with heating and cooling systems to make them suitable for any environment.
